          <inserted>The Lifeline Connect Centre model was presented in an information sharing session to Wellbeing SA on 24 June 2021. </inserted>
        </text>
        <text id="20230614c798fbb255294f6180001064">
          <inserted>Since this date, I understand that Wellbeing SA has not had ongoing discussion. However as the member would know, I have received a letter co-signed from the member for Stuart, member for Narungga, member for Frome, Legatus Group and Lifeline Broken Hill Country to Coast and I understand my office has set up a meeting to discuss this matter further, and I will be inviting Wellbeing SA to be part of that discussion.</inserted>
        </text>
        <text id="20230614c798fbb255294f6180001065">
          <inserted>I also know that the new Premier's Advocate for Suicide Prevention, Nadia Clancy MP, has hit the ground running and already visited the Clare Connect Centre to discuss the services currently funded by the Country SA PHN.</inserted>
